Polytetrafluoroethylene grafts have become the alternative to arteriovenous fistulas for hemodialysis access. The most frequent complication of prosthetic grafts is thrombotic occlusion, caused especially by hypotension after hemodialysis and excessive compression for hemostasis. We describe a technique using the ringed polytetrafluoroethylene graft for constructing an upper arm curved graft to overcome external compression. It yields favorable results.
